Can leo coins be invested?
As the native utility token of Bitfinex, LEO coin offers various benefits to holders, including trading fee discounts, governance rights, and access to exclusive liquidity pools.

- LEO coin is the native utility token of the Bitfinex cryptocurrency exchange.
- It offers holders various benefits, including trading fee discounts, exchange governance rights, and access to exclusive liquidity pools.
- Bitfinex is one of the oldest and most established cryptocurrency exchanges, known for its high liquidity and advanced trading platform.
- LEO coin has historically shown a strong correlation with the performance of the Bitfinex exchange.
- As Bitfinex continues to grow and expand, demand for LEO coin could increase due to its utility as a trading fee discount token.
- The exchange's strong reputation and loyal user base provide a solid foundation for the investment potential of LEO coin.
- Bitfinex exchange performance: Trading volume, liquidity, and user base are key factors driving LEO coin value.
- Adoption of utility features: The extent to which LEO coin is used for fee discounts and governance significantly impacts its demand.
- Cryptocurrency market conditions: Overall market sentiment, volatility, and regulatory changes in the crypto space can affect the value of LEO coin.
- Tokenomics: The supply and distribution of LEO coins, as well as any future changes to its emission schedule, influence its potential value.
- Long-term holding: Holding LEO coin for extended periods aims to benefit from the potential growth of the Bitfinex exchange and its associated ecosystem.
- Day trading: Trading LEO coin on a short-term basis can be a viable strategy for active traders seeking to capitalize on market fluctuations.
- Arbitrage: Exploiting price differences between LEO coin on Bitfinex and other exchanges can provide opportunities for profit.
- Staking: Some platforms offer rewards for staking LEO coins, providing passive income to holders.

Q: How can I invest in LEO coin?A: LEO coin can be purchased on the Bitfinex cryptocurrency exchange or through other exchanges that support it.
Q: What are the advantages of investing in LEO coin?A: Advantages include trading fee discounts, exchange governance rights, and access to exclusive liquidity pools.
Q: Are there any risks associated with investing in LEO coin?A: Risks include the volatility of the cryptocurrency market, changes in exchange regulations, and the performance of the Bitfinex exchange.
